Firm-level Productivity Research in Canada: Current State and Future Directions
Andrew Sharpe
No 2022-06, CSLS Research Reports from Centre for the Study of Living Standards
Abstract:
This report reviews the current state of firm-level productivity research in Canada and identifies directions for future research. It surveys methodologies and data sources used in firm-level productivity analysis, assesses key findings from the Canadian literature, and discusses gaps and priorities for advancing this research agenda.
